In a significant move for fans of the franchise, EA has announced that Battlefield Hardline will be delisted from the Xbox One and PlayStation 4 digital storefronts in May, with online servers going offline in June. As first reported by Pure Xbox, this development marks the end of an era for the 2015 tactical shooter, which is known for its unique blend of heist-oriented gameplay set against an urban backdrop.
Players looking to purchase Battlefield Hardline will need to act quickly, as the game will no longer be available for digital download starting next month. This delisting follows a similar fate for the Xbox 360 and PS3 versions, which were removed from stores in previous years. Players on PC, however, will benefit from continued access to the game, as EA has not announced any changes for that version at this time.
Originally released in March 2015, Battlefield Hardline took a different approach than its predecessors, focusing on crime rather than traditional military conflict. The game introduced a narrative-driven single-player campaign featuring a cop named Nick Mendoza, who finds himself caught in the middle of a web of corruption and betrayal. The multiplayer component, which allowed players to engage in heists, drug busts, and other law enforcement scenarios, also distinguished it from earlier titles in the series.
Despite its unique premise, Battlefield Hardline faced mixed reviews upon release. Critics praised its engaging story and character development but noted that it did not quite live up to the high standards set by earlier Battlefield titles. Nonetheless, it carved out a niche for itself among players looking for a different flavor of multiplayer warfare.
